Identifying the Sample Space of a Probability Experiment In Exercises 25-32, identify the sample space of the probability experiment and determine the number of outcomes in the sample space. Draw a tree diagram when appropriate.
25. Guessing the initial of a student's middle name

Step 1: Understand the problem. The task involves identifying the sample space for a probability experiment where you guess the initial of a student's middle name. The sample space consists of all possible outcomes for the experiment.
Step 2: Define the sample space. The sample space includes all letters of the English alphabet, as these are the possible initials for a middle name. Represent this as {A, B, C, ..., Z}, where each letter corresponds to a possible outcome.
Step 3: Determine the number of outcomes in the sample space. Since there are 26 letters in the English alphabet, the number of outcomes in the sample space is 26.
Step 4: Draw a tree diagram if needed. A tree diagram can visually represent the sample space. Start with a single point (the start of the experiment) and branch out into 26 branches, each labeled with a letter from A to Z.
Step 5: Summarize the findings. The sample space consists of 26 outcomes, each corresponding to a letter of the English alphabet. The tree diagram provides a visual representation of these outcomes.

Sample Space

The sample space in a probability experiment is the set of all possible outcomes. For example, when guessing the initial of a student's middle name, the sample space consists of all 26 letters of the English alphabet. Understanding the sample space is crucial for calculating probabilities and determining the likelihood of various outcomes.

Outcomes

An outcome is a specific result of a probability experiment. In the context of guessing a middle name's initial, each letter from A to Z represents a distinct outcome. The total number of outcomes in the sample space directly influences the probability calculations for any event derived from the experiment.

Tree Diagram

A tree diagram is a visual representation used to illustrate all possible outcomes of a probability experiment. It branches out from a starting point, showing each possible outcome at each stage. In this case, a tree diagram could simply list the letters A through Z, helping to visualize the sample space and the number of outcomes effectively.
